Each to his own, but the big hit for our family get together is always BLT sandwiches. We show up with a bunch of tomatoes from our garden, and make sandwiches for lunch and supper.

Most of our family doesn't have access to homegrown, so it's kinda a big deal. We'll boil some shrimp and pick up some smoked mullet dip, and it makes for good eating for the entire week.
